Galatians
- An Expositional Commentary
- By: R. C. Sproul
- Narrated by: William Sarris
- Length: 6 hrs and 9 mins
- Unabridged
-
Overall
-
Performance
-
Story
The gospel has come under attack since the days of the Apostles. In first-century Galatia, false teachers were creeping into churches and convincing Christians that they had to keep the law of Moses to be saved. To call these churches back from the brink of destruction, the Apostle Paul wrote what is likely his earliest letter: an unyielding defense of God’s saving grace in Jesus Christ. In this volume, Dr. R.C. Sproul guides us through Paul’s passionate letter to the Galatians.

Publisher's Summary
Nowhere was the vitality of Jesus more visible than in His love - compassionate, honest, powerful, humble, and sacrificial.
Get to know Jesus, observe His life and His love as they unfold in the gospel accounts of Matthew, Mark, Luke, and John.
Combined with author Paul Miller’s own life stories, Love Walked Among Us will encourage you to imitate Jesus’ way of loving people in your relationships and community. Become more like Jesus and grow in your relationship with God.
